Galgotias University has joined hands with Samsung C&T Corporation under its CSR initiative, in partnership with NGO Nabet India, to provide 100% tuition scholarships for eligible Diploma (Lateral Entry) students in Mechanical Engineering, Civil Engineering, and Electrical Engineering for the academic session 2025–2026. This program is designed to support students from economically and socially underprivileged backgrounds by providing equitable access to higher education and industry-relevant skills.



The scholarship not only covers full tuition fees but also includes value-added training modules tailored exclusively for diploma students, such as advance software training, industry-integrated curriculum, and access to real-world infrastructure project exposure under the guidance of Samsung C&T. The program aims to create a future-ready workforce by emphasizing experiential learning and providing dedicated placement support, skill-building workshops, and internship opportunities that enhance both technical and professional competencies.



"Our collaboration with Samsung C&T and Nabet India is a powerful step toward inclusive growth and employment-centric education," said Dr. Dhruv Galgotia, CEO of Galgotias University. "By offering full scholarships and industry-aligned training, we aim to equip our students with tools for long-term success."



This initiative is part of Samsung C&T's larger CSR vision to promote education, social upliftment, and equal opportunity.
